Cultural Immersion and Historical Exploration

Beyond the beaches, Florida boasts a rich history and vibrant arts scene, offering numerous opportunities for seniors to engage their minds and explore captivating stories. Many museums and historical sites are designed with accessibility in mind.

 
Gyan Biswal profile picture
As the oldest continuously inhabited European-established settlement in the United States, St. Augustine offers flat, walkable streets and convenient trolley tours to historical landmarks like the Castillo de San Marcos and the Lightner Museum.
St. Augustine Historic District
 
Gyan Biswal profile picture
This sprawling estate features a vast art collection, a historic mansion (Ca' d'Zan), and a circus museum, all largely accessible with trams and plenty of seating.
The Ringling Museum of Art (Sarasota)
 
Gyan Biswal profile picture
An awe-inspiring experience for science enthusiasts, offering an immersive journey through America's space program. Most exhibits are highly accessible, and it's a fantastic educational outing.
Kennedy Space Center
 
Gyan Biswal profile picture
A beautiful and peaceful retreat with lush plant life, offering shaded walkways and electric cart tours for comfortable exploration.
Fairchild Tropical Botanic Garden

Unique Experiences and Hidden Gems

Beyond the well-known attractions, Florida offers a few unique experiences that cater to a senior-friendly itinerary, providing memorable moments with ease and comfort.

 
Gyan Biswal profile picture
In the cooler months (November to March), Crystal River is a prime spot to see manatees in their natural habitat. Many tours offer gentle boat rides for viewing these gentle giants.
Manatee Viewing at Crystal River
 
Gyan Biswal profile picture
Enjoy a relaxing boat ride and watch for playful dolphins in their natural environment. These cruises are typically calm and provide comfortable seating.
Dolphin Cruises (Clearwater, Destin, Key West)
